公交卡用什么数据库管理
-
公交卡使用的数据库管理系统通常是基于关系型数据库。关系型数据库是一种以表格形式组织数据的数据库管理系统,它使用结构化查询语言(SQL)进行数据操作和管理。
以下是公交卡数据库管理的几个关键点:
-
用户信息管理:公交卡数据库需要管理用户的个人信息,如姓名、身份证号码、电话号码等。这些信息可以用于用户的身份验证和管理,同时也可以用于公交公司的统计和分析。
-
卡片信息管理:公交卡数据库需要管理每张卡片的相关信息,如卡号、余额、充值记录等。这些信息可以用于卡片的查询、充值和消费等操作。数据库还可以存储卡片的状态信息,如是否已挂失、是否已过期等。
-
交易记录管理:公交卡数据库需要记录每一笔交易的相关信息,如交易时间、交易金额、交易类型等。这些信息可以用于公交公司的财务统计和分析,也可以用于用户的消费记录查询。
-
公交线路管理:公交卡数据库需要管理公交线路的信息,包括线路编号、起始站点、终点站点、途经站点等。这些信息可以用于公交车辆的调度和运营管理。
-
安全性管理:公交卡数据库需要具备一定的安全性管理措施,以保护用户的个人信息和交易记录不被非法获取和篡改。常见的安全措施包括数据加密、访问控制和日志记录等。
总之,公交卡数据库管理系统在公交卡的发行、充值、消费和统计等方面起着重要的作用,通过有效管理和利用这些数据,可以提高公交运营的效率和服务质量。
1年前 -
-
公交卡是一种智能卡,用于在公交车上支付车费。它需要一个数据库来管理用户的信息和交易记录。公交卡的数据库管理主要包括以下几个方面:
-
用户信息管理:公交卡数据库需要存储用户的基本信息,如姓名、性别、年龄、身份证号码等。这些信息可以用于用户身份的识别和验证。
-
充值记录管理:公交卡需要充值才能使用,数据库需要记录用户的充值金额、充值时间和充值方式。这样可以方便用户查询充值记录,并且可以及时更新卡内余额。
-
消费记录管理:当用户在公交车上刷卡支付车费时,数据库需要记录消费金额、消费时间和消费地点等信息。这样可以方便用户查询消费记录,并且可以统计用户的消费情况。
-
交易安全管理:公交卡的数据库需要有一定的安全机制来保护用户的信息和交易记录不被非法获取。可以采用加密算法对用户信息和交易记录进行加密存储,同时可以设置访问权限,只允许授权人员访问数据库。
-
数据备份和恢复:公交卡数据库需要定期进行数据备份,以防止数据丢失或损坏。在数据丢失或损坏时,可以通过备份数据进行恢复,确保数据库的完整性和可用性。
公交卡的数据库管理可以采用关系型数据库或者NoSQL数据库。关系型数据库如MySQL、Oracle等可以提供强大的数据管理和查询功能,适合于需要复杂查询和事务处理的场景。NoSQL数据库如MongoDB、Redis等可以提供高性能的数据存储和查询,适合于需要高并发和低延迟的场景。
总而言之,公交卡的数据库管理是为了方便用户查询和管理充值和消费记录,保护用户的信息安全,并且确保数据库的可用性和完整性。数据库的选择应根据具体需求和系统性能来确定。
1年前 -
-
公交卡是一种智能卡,用于公共交通领域的支付和乘车等功能。公交卡的数据库管理主要包括用户信息管理、交易记录管理和卡片状态管理等方面。
一、用户信息管理
用户信息管理是公交卡数据库管理的基础,主要包括用户的基本信息、卡片信息和乘车偏好等。数据库中每个用户都有一个唯一的标识符,用于区分不同用户。用户信息包括姓名、身份证号码、手机号码等基本信息,以及卡片号码、卡片余额、卡片状态等卡片相关信息。用户信息管理的操作流程如下:- 用户注册:当用户购买公交卡时,需要填写个人基本信息,并将信息录入数据库中,同时生成唯一的卡片号码。
- 用户信息更新:用户可以通过指定的渠道更新个人信息,如更换手机号码、修改乘车偏好等。管理员也可以在必要时对用户信息进行更新。
- 用户注销:当用户不再使用公交卡时,可以申请注销卡片,管理员将在数据库中删除该用户的信息。
二、交易记录管理
交易记录管理是公交卡数据库管理的重要组成部分,用于记录用户的乘车和支付等交易信息。数据库中的交易记录包括交易时间、交易金额、交易类型等信息。交易记录管理的操作流程如下:- 乘车记录:当用户刷卡乘坐公交车时,系统会自动记录乘车时间和地点等信息,并生成对应的交易记录。
- 充值记录:当用户通过充值渠道给公交卡充值时,系统会记录充值金额和时间等信息,并生成对应的交易记录。
- 消费记录:当用户在公交车上购买商品或者使用其他服务时,系统会记录消费金额和时间等信息,并生成对应的交易记录。
三、卡片状态管理
卡片状态管理用于记录公交卡的使用状态,包括正常状态、挂失状态和注销状态等。数据库中的卡片状态字段用于标识卡片的当前状态,以便系统进行相应的操作。卡片状态管理的操作流程如下:- 正常状态:当用户购买公交卡时,卡片状态默认为正常状态,可以正常使用。
- 挂失状态:当用户发现卡片丢失或者被盗时,可以申请挂失,管理员将在数据库中将卡片状态设置为挂失状态,此时该卡片无法使用。
- 注销状态:当用户不再使用公交卡时,可以申请注销卡片,管理员将在数据库中将卡片状态设置为注销状态,此时该卡片将无法恢复使用。
以上是公交卡数据库管理的基本内容和操作流程,通过合理的数据库管理,可以实现对公交卡用户信息和交易记录的有效管理和查询,提升公交卡系统的运营效率和用户体验。
1年前